NASCAR insider explains why Kyle Larson will be ‘tough to beat’ for Cup Championship

Bob Pockrass of FOX would concur that Kyle Larson is the clear favourite to win the 2024 NASCAR Cup Series going into the Round of 8.

During his appearance on this week’s episode of Kevin Harvick’s Happy Hour, the NASCAR insider discussed the factors that have contributed to Larson’s success this season on a variety of tracks and why it will be so challenging for the other teams to prevent the No. 5 team from improving and taking home their second Cup Series championship in the coming weeks.

When asked if the Hendrick Motorsports driver is the front-runner for the Cup Series title, Pockrass replied, “Oh, for sure.” “No one else has more than three victories; he has six.” I believe Cliff [Daniels] even stated at the beginning that he respects everyone. Their greatest obstacle, in his opinion, is themselves. They are aware that they will be extremely difficult to defeat if they show up and perform to the best of their abilities.

As you would imagine, I asked Larson whether anyone else was like that. He claimed that Denny has been the driver he has observed to be as steady on speed as they have been all year. I believe that many people observe Christopher Bell, and it’s clear that he is strong at a track like Phoenix. It seems to me that every week you ask, “Who are going to be the fastest cars?” Larson is present each week.

Larson is always a threat to win, regardless of the track. The Cup Series is now heading to Las Vegas, one of the No. 5 wheelman’s favourites, after he demonstrated that once more during this past weekend’s trip to the Charlotte Roval. If he can win in Sin City, as he has done the last two times NASCAR has brought its show to the region, he might guarantee himself a spot in the Championship 4.

It’s possible that Kyle Larson is just exceptional. He is having a season to remember in 2024, even if he doesn’t win the championship because the race in Phoenix is a one-off.

Kevin Harvick picks the winner of the NASCAR Playoffs Round of 8 opener in Las Vegas.

In other news, Kevin Harvick has locked in his prediction for the South Point 400, which will begin the NASCAR Cup Series Round of 8 this weekend at the Las Vegas Motor Speedway.

It’s practically tough to pick against the No. 5 Chevrolet right now, even though Harvick isn’t exactly going out on a limb because he’s dominating with Kyle Larson of Hendrick Motorsports. Having won the last two races in Sin City, Las Vegas has proven to be one of Larson’s greatest Cup Series circuits. A third consecutive victory would guarantee him a spot in the Championship 4.

Through Harvick’s Happy Hour, Harvick clarified, “It’s difficult to go against Kyle Larson.” “I’m going to stick with that Kyle Larson, Cliff Daniels train as they return to Las Vegas because he won the first race there and dominated this past week.”

Harvick’s co-host, Kaitlyn Vincie, had no objection to the selection because she is also riding with Larson to secure his second Cup Series victory in Phoenix later this season. By selecting Christopher Bell of Joe Gibbs Racing to upset Larson and dominate the beat at Las Vegas, Mamba Smith at least attempted to be a little different.

Time will tell who wins in Sin City, but the South Point 400, which pits the top drivers in the NASCAR Cup Series against one another, is sure to be an exciting event. The overwhelming favourite and Kevin Harvick’s choice is Kyle Larson. He will undoubtedly be difficult to defeat.
